Time to rethink buying a second-hand copy of Fifty Shades of Grey ?

Library copy of erotic novel tests positive for HERPES and COCAINE

Late fees could be the least of your worries next time you borrow a book from the local library.

A Belgian professor borrowed the most popular books from a library in Antwerp and tested them for bacteria, microbes and other substances.

He discovered traces of cocaine across all of most borrowed books, with the copy of erotic novel Fifty Shades of Grey even testing positive for the herpes virus.

The research was carried out by toxicologist professor Jan Tytgat from the Catholic University of Leuven.

He decided to test the most borrowed books from Antwerp lending library using bacteriology and toxicology tests.
